Main duties of the job The Desktop Technician role is installing, diagnosing, repairing, maintaining and upgrading all PC hardware and equipment to ensure optimal workstation performance. The person will also troubleshoot problem areas (in person, by telephone, or via email) in a timely and accurate fashion, and provide end-user assistance where required. Demonstrable support skills for Windows operating systems, desktop hardware, and Microsoft Office suites are essential, alongside excellent customer service skills. Regular liaison with other service delivery teams and third party suppliers is key to the role, and therefore excellent communication skills are required. You will have recent and comprehensive experience in installing and supporting the use of PCs, software, and other desktop equipment in a corporate environment. You will be providing a customer focused support service to end users, including problem solving and resolution. The successful candidate will be able to manage their workload to achieve response and resolution of all incidents within the Service Level Agreement. From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
